Vegas, Miami, New York: Klipsch Brings the Party to You

Klipsch has unveiled its Music City Party Series at CES 2025, featuring three new Bluetooth speakers designed to energize gatherings of all sizes. The Klipsch Vegas, Miami, and New York are the latest additions to the brand’s portfolio, blending robust audio performance with user-friendly features tailored for party enthusiasts.

Developed under the guidance of Roy Delgado, a protégé of Klipsch founder Paul W. Klipsch, the Music City Series reflects decades of acoustic expertise. Leveraging Klipsch's horn-loaded technology, these speakers promise high efficiency and low distortion, delivering powerful sound while maximizing battery life.

“It all started with a party,” Delgado reminds us. “Our founder was the DJ when he debuted his legendary Klipschorn loudspeaker at a victory dance in Hope, Arkansas, celebrating the end of WWII.”

Each model is designed to meet the demands of dynamic party environments, offering rich acoustics alongside a suite of interactive features, including RGB lighting, customizable sound settings, and crowd-pleasing sound effects like airhorns and record scratches.

The Music City Series consists of three models, each named after iconic party destinations:

  • Klipsch Vegas: The compact option in the lineup, the Vegas features a horn-loaded compression tweeter paired with a 5.25-inch woofer. Weighing 13.8 pounds, it delivers up to 95dB of output and a frequency response of 45Hz to 20kHz. With an IPX4 splashproof rating and a pole mount for versatile placement, the Vegas is ideal for smaller gatherings. Battery life extends to 8 hours with lighting disabled and 6 hours with lights active. Priced at $299, the Vegas offers affordability without sacrificing performance.

  • Klipsch Miami: Designed for larger crowds, the Miami features dual 5.25-inch woofers and front-facing ports, increasing its bass impact. It offers a louder output of 105dB and an extended frequency response starting at 40Hz. The Miami’s trolley wheels and retractable handle make it portable despite its heft (40.7 pounds). The speaker boasts up to 18 hours of battery life (10 hours with lights on) and a price tag of $549.

  • Klipsch New York: The largest and most powerful in the lineup, the New York speaker is equipped with professional-grade dual 8-inch woofers and dual custom ports. With a maximum output of 110dB and a frequency range starting at 35Hz, it caters to outdoor and large-scale events. The New York offers up to 12 hours of playback without lighting effects and 9 hours with them enabled. It features trolley wheels for mobility and retails for $699.

All three models come with a microphone for karaoke, making them versatile for various party scenarios. Additional features include:

  • RGB Lighting: Six pre-programmed light shows sync with music to elevate the visual ambiance.
  • Party Link: Connect multiple speakers wirelessly via Bluetooth 5.2 for synchronized sound.
  • Customizable Controls: The Klipsch Connect Plus app allows users to tweak EQ settings, lighting patterns, and more.
  • Connectivity: 3.5mm auxiliary, ¼-inch instrument input, and a USB-A port for reverse charging ensure compatibility with a range of devices.

Engineered for real-world use, the speakers are rated IPX4, making them resistant to splashes and suitable for both indoor and outdoor settings. The built-in rechargeable batteries ensure hours of uninterrupted playback, while the simplified, multilingual manual ensures an easy setup experience.

The Klipsch Music City Party Speakers will be available for pre-order starting January 7, 2025, on Klipsch's website and through authorized retailers. Shipping is expected in spring 2025, with international pricing varying slightly.
